Flight time details
266 miles nonstop takes roughly 1h 10m gate to gate, flying west. Add 45–90 minutes per connection if there's no nonstop service. Both airports share the same local time, so schedules read exactly as flown.

Frequently asked questions
How far is IAH from JCT?
The flight distance from Houston (IAH) to Junction (JCT) is 266 miles (429 km, 232 nautical miles), measured along the great-circle route airlines actually fly.
How long is the flight from IAH to JCT?
A nonstop flight takes about 1h 10m gate to gate. Actual time varies with winds, routing and season — eastbound transatlantic flights, for example, are usually faster than the return.
